Answer #1

a) from above

sample 1st 2nd 3rd 4th X Range
1 18.5 21.2 19.4 16.5 18.9 4.7
2 17.9 19 20.3 21.2 19.6 3.3
3 19.6 19.8 20.4 20.5 20.075 0.9
4 22.2 21.5 20.8 20.3 21.2 1.9
5 19.1 20.6 20.8 21.6 20.525 2.5
6 22.8 22.2 23.2 23 22.8 1
7 19 20.5 20.3 19.2 19.75 1.5
8 20.7 21 20.5 19.1 20.325 1.9

x;s and R are given in column x and R

b) Xbar =\sumX/8 =163.175/8 =20.3969

Rbar= \sumR/8 =17.7/8 =2.2125

c) for x chart ; and n=4 ; constant A2=0.729

hence lower control limit =xbar -A2*Rbar =18.7840

upper control limit =xbar +A2*Rbar =22.0098

for R chart; constant D3 =0 and D4 =2.282

lower control limit = D3*Rbar =0

upper control limit =D4*Rbar =2.282*2.2125 =5.0489
